]> git.proxmox.com Git - mirror_ubuntu-hirsute-kernel.git/commitdiff
iio:adc:ti-adc128s052: drop of_match_ptr protection
authorJonathan Cameron <Jonathan.Cameron@huawei.com>
Tue, 21 Jul 2020 17:14:43 +0000 (18:14 +0100)
committerJonathan Cameron <Jonathan.Cameron@huawei.com>
Thu, 3 Sep 2020 18:40:45 +0000 (19:40 +0100)
There is no real advantage in having these protections and
for parts that do not have an explicit ACPI ID, it prevents the
use of PRP0001. I'm trying to clear this out of IIO in general
to avoid copying in new drivers.

Include mod_devicetable.h as we are using of_device_id in here so
including that header is best practice.

Signed-off-by: Jonathan Cameron <Jonathan.Cameron@huawei.com>
Reviewed-by: Andy Shevchenko <andy.shevchenko@gmail.com>
Cc: Angelo Compagnucci <angelo.compagnucci@gmail.com>
drivers/iio/adc/ti-adc128s052.c

index e86f55ce093ff542bd63fd2edd91acb3bb14ff93..3143f35a6509aa5b92b6aece0fa1de3ab71118d7 100644 (file)
@@ -13,6 +13,7 @@
 #include <linux/err.h>
 #include <linux/spi/spi.h>
 #include <linux/module.h>
+#include <linux/mod_devicetable.h>
 #include <linux/iio/iio.h>
 #include <linux/property.h>
 #include <linux/regulator/consumer.h>
@@ -220,7 +221,7 @@ MODULE_DEVICE_TABLE(acpi, adc128_acpi_match);
 static struct spi_driver adc128_driver = {
        .driver = {
                .name = "adc128s052",
-               .of_match_table = of_match_ptr(adc128_of_match),
+               .of_match_table = adc128_of_match,
                .acpi_match_table = ACPI_PTR(adc128_acpi_match),
        },
        .probe = adc128_probe,